The Best Content Management Systems for Kenyan Websites: A Complete Guide
Introduction
If there is one thing that has transformed how websites are built globally and in Kenya, it is the rise of content management systems (CMS). These platforms allow you to create, manage, and update websites without writing code, making web design more accessible to individuals and businesses.
At Tera Creations, we have spent more than five years building websites for companies across Kenya—real estate, e-commerce, personal brands, service businesses, NGOs, agencies, and SMEs. And one thing is clear:
Choosing the right CMS can determine whether your website becomes a powerful business asset or a daily source of frustration.
This guide breaks down the best content management systems for Kenyan websites, what each platform does, and which one is ideal for different types of businesses.
Let’s get into it.
What Is a Content Management System (CMS)?
A CMS is software that allows you to create, edit, publish, and manage website content without learning programming.
With a CMS, you can:
- Add new pages
- Upload images and videos
- Write blogs
- Manage products
- Update your design
—all through a user-friendly dashboard.
CMS platforms power over 60 percent of websites globally, including millions in Africa.
Why Kenyan Businesses Need a CMS
A strong CMS gives you:
- Control over your website
- Easy updates without calling a developer
- Ability to integrate payments, forms, and marketing tools
- Strong SEO capabilities
- Better long-term scalability
For growing Kenyan businesses, this flexibility is crucial.
The Best Content Management Systems for Kenyan Websites
Below is a breakdown of the leading CMS platforms, how they work, and the types of businesses they fit best.
1. WordPress (The Most Popular CMS in Kenya)
Best For: SMEs, corporate websites, blogs, e-commerce, real estate, agencies, news sites.
WordPress powers over 40 percent of the internet and remains the most versatile CMS globally.
Why WordPress Works Well for Kenya
- Full control over your website
- Thousands of plugins and themes
- Great for SEO
- Affordable hosting options
- Works well for both simple and advanced sites
Real Use Cases
- Company websites
- School and NGO sites
- Blogs and news portals
- Online shops using WooCommerce
- Directory and listing platforms
Learn more: https://teracreations.com/wordpress-website-seo-expert-in-kenya-what-to-look-for/
2. Shopify (Best for E-commerce in Kenya)
Best For: Online shops, retail brands, fashion businesses, beauty shops, electronics stores.
Shopify is designed specifically for e-commerce and offers easy management tools for:
- Products and inventory
- Payments (including M-Pesa integrations)
- Checkout and shipping
- Marketing automation
Why Kenyan Businesses Love Shopify
- Fast setup
- High security
- Excellent performance
- Easy store management
- Clean user interface
If your main goal is selling online, Shopify is a strong contender.
3. Joomla (For Government and Large Organizations)
Best For: Government platforms, institutions, universities, large corporate sites.
Joomla offers advanced structure for multi-user environments.
Strengths
- Strong user access controls
- Suitable for large and complex websites
- Better security controls out of the box
But it has a steeper learning curve than WordPress.
4. Webflow (For High End Modern Designs)
Best For: Creative agencies, premium brands, startups, tech companies.
Webflow gives designers and developers full visual control without coding.
Why It Works
- Beautiful modern design options
- Clean code output
- Fast hosting
- Great for UX heavy websites
Downside? It’s more expensive than WordPress.
5. Wix (For Small Businesses and Personal Brands)
Best For: Small shops, individual service providers, personal brands, simple websites.
Wix is easy to use with drag and drop building.
Benefits
- Simple interface
- Quick setup
- Decent templates
- Built in hosting
Limitations include less flexibility and weaker SEO compared to WordPress.
6. Squarespace (Premium Design Focus)
Best For: Photographers, artists, event planners, lifestyle brands.
Squarespace offers polished templates and a sleek interface.
Highlights
- Fusion of design and simplicity
- Secure hosting
- High quality templates
Less common in Kenya due to pricing and limited integrations.
7. Magento (For Large E-commerce Stores)
Best For: Established online stores with heavy inventory and traffic.
Magento is highly powerful but requires professional development.
Strengths
- Full e-commerce control
- Advanced product management
- Scalable for enterprise level stores
Not recommended for beginners due to complexity.
8. Ghost CMS (For Blogs and Publications)
Best For: News sites, bloggers, publications, content heavy brands.
Ghost is a minimalist, blazing fast CMS built for writing and publishing.
Why It Stands Out
- Extremely fast loading
- Built in SEO support
- Clean editor
- Great membership features
Ideal for Kenyan bloggers and media platforms.
9. Headless CMS (Strapi, Contentful, Sanity)
Best For: Apps, multi platform content delivery, advanced digital ecosystems.
Headless CMS separates the backend from the frontend, giving developers full flexibility.
Use Cases
- Mobile apps
- SaaS products
- Multi market digital brands
- Custom platforms
This is the future of complex digital ecosystems.
Which CMS Should Kenyan Businesses Choose
Every CMS has its strengths. The right choice depends on your needs.
Use WordPress if you want:
- Flexibility
- Scalability
- Affordable development
- SEO power
- Blogs or e-commerce
Use Shopify if you want:
- A dedicated online shop
- Easy inventory management
- Secure checkout
- M-Pesa integration
Use Webflow if you want:
- Modern designs
- Premium branding
- A unique website feel
Use Joomla if you want:
- Institutional or government structures
Use Wix if you want:
- A quick, simple website
- Minimal maintenance
Use a Headless CMS if you want:
- Custom digital platforms
- App integration
- Advanced flexibility
Final Recommendations for Kenyan Business Owners
Before choosing any CMS, consider three things:
1. Your business goals
Are you building a brand, selling products, or publishing content
2. Your future plans
Will your website grow over time
3. Your budget
Some CMS platforms require ongoing development or higher hosting costs.
Conclusion
A content management system could be the difference between a website that grows your business and one that constantly holds you back.
If you need help choosing the best CMS for your Kenyan business:
👉 Explore our services at https://teracreations.com/
👉 Check our web design solutions: https://teracreations.com/web-design-services-kenya/
👉 Contact us for guidance: https://teracreations.com/contact-us/